[QUOTE="khguan, post: 405325, member: 4518"] ok.. 1st u need to get all de stuff needed. 1. semi-transparent stickers 2. soap water (just use detergent powder can oledi) 3. water sprayer (rm2 wan can oledi) - for u to spray de soap water 4. cloth 5. A4 paper or tranparency slide 6. pencil or marker 7. scissors or blade steps: 1. draft out de shapes u wanto "smoke" onto de A4 paper or transparency slide 1st.. u do for one side is enough.. (u duplicate de other side using de same drafts - like dat u get symmetrical stickers) 2. use de draft outs to cut de sticker accordingly 3. spray some soap water onto ur headlight n wipe it off.. (cleaning).. spray again onto it.. n spray some too on de stickers... now u can put ur sticker onto de headlight.. adjust it to de correct position 4. use de cloth to wipe off de dripping soap water.. n push out de soap water between de sticker n headlight.. it will eventually start to stick when de soap water came out or dried.. 5. repeat step 3 for other stickers... 6. after all stickers stick oledi.. leave it under de sun for it to completely dry... n walla!! u can take pics while letting it to dry... 7. load ur pics into ur pc n post into zth.. (here) :P [/QUOTE]
